In the September poll, 30 percent of Americans 65 and older said the new health-care law allowed a government panel to make decisions about end-of-life care for people on Medicare.
The law has no such provision.
The new rule says Medicare will cover “voluntary advance care planning” to discuss end-of-life treatment as part of the annual visit.
Under the rule, doctors can provide information to patients on how to prepare an “advance directive,” stating how aggressively they wish to be treated if they are so sick that they cannot make health-care decisions for themselves.
”Early advance care planning is important because a person’s ability to make decisions may diminish over time, and he or she may suddenly lose the capability to participate in health care decisions,” the lawmakers have said.
In a recent study of 3,700 people near the end of life, Dr. Maria J. Silveira of the University of Michigan found that many had “treatable, life-threatening conditions” but lacked decision-making capacity in their final days.
With the new Medicare coverage, doctors can learn a patient’s wishes before a crisis occurs.
